Date:Thursday, March 19th, 2020
Commit:2b8af9a1 on simpler-alts
Hostname:warfa with Racket 7.5
Seed:2020079
Parameters:256 points for 4 iterations
Flags:
setup:simplifyrules:arithmeticrules:polynomialsrules:fractionsrules:exponentsrules:trigonometryrules:hyperbolicrules:complexrules:specialrules:boolsrules:branchesgenerate:rrgenerate:taylorgenerate:simplifyreduce:regimesreduce:avg-errorreduce:binary-searchreduce:branch-expressionsprecision:doubleprecision:fallback
default

Details

sample7.1m (79.0%)

Algorithm
78×intervals
Results
5.7m41111×body10240exit
33.5s43455×body1280valid
11.0s30984×body640valid
6.9s203747×body80valid
4.7s151838×body80nan
4.6s27734×body320valid
3.1s183485×pre80true
3.0s36036×body160valid
782.0ms3044×body2560valid
371.0ms7930×body160nan
208.0ms16342×pre80false
73.0ms230×body5120valid

series43.1s (8.0%)

Calls

515 calls:

580.0ms
(/ (* (pow (/ 1.0 (+ 1.0 (exp (- s)))) c_p) (pow (- 1.0 (/ 1.0 (+ 1.0 (exp (- s))))) c_n)) (* (pow (/ 1.0 (+ 1.0 (exp (- t)))) c_p) (pow (- 1.0 (/ 1.0 (+ 1.0 (exp (- t))))) c_n)))
414.0ms
(sqrt (+ (* (* (- lambda1 lambda2) (cos (/ (+ phi1 phi2) 2.0))) (* (- lambda1 lambda2) (cos (/ (+ phi1 phi2) 2.0)))) (* (- phi1 phi2) (- phi1 phi2))))
410.0ms
(exp (log (sqrt (+ (* (* (- lambda1 lambda2) (cos (/ (+ phi1 phi2) 2.0))) (* (- lambda1 lambda2) (cos (/ (+ phi1 phi2) 2.0)))) (* (- phi1 phi2) (- phi1 phi2))))))
408.0ms
(sqrt (+ (* (* (- lambda1 lambda2) (cos (/ (+ phi1 phi2) 2.0))) (* (- lambda1 lambda2) (cos (/ (+ phi1 phi2) 2.0)))) (* (- phi1 phi2) (- phi1 phi2))))
397.0ms
(sqrt (+ (* (* (- lambda1 lambda2) (cos (/ (+ phi1 phi2) 2.0))) (* (- lambda1 lambda2) (log (exp (cos (/ (+ phi1 phi2) 2.0)))))) (* (- phi1 phi2) (- phi1 phi2))))

prune39.2s (7.3%)

Filtered
16266 candidates to 10528 candidates (64.7%)

simplify13.4s (2.5%)

Algorithm
224×egg-herbie

regimes9.5s (1.8%)

Accuracy

Total 24.5b remaining (19.5%)

Threshold costs 6.4b (5.1%)

5.1b82.1%Quadratic roots, full range
5.1b82.2%Cubic critical
4.0b71.6%Equirectangular approximation to distance on a great circle
2.8b73.5%Quotient of products
1.1b0%2-ancestry mixing, zero discriminant

rewrite5.2s (1.0%)

Algorithm
146×rewrite-expression-head
Calls

515 calls:

125.0ms
(- (/ (/ x (* (cbrt (+ x 1.0)) (cbrt (+ x 1.0)))) (cbrt (+ x 1.0))) (/ (+ x 1.0) (- x 1.0)))
73.0ms
(- (/ 0.125 (pow x 3)) (- (/ 0.5 x) (/ (- 0.0625) (pow x 5))))
69.0ms
(log (- (/ 0.125 (pow x 3)) (- (/ 0.5 x) (/ (- 0.0625) (pow x 5)))))
62.0ms
(- (/ (/ 2.0 (sqrt (+ 1.0 (exp (* -2.0 x))))) (sqrt (+ 1.0 (exp (* -2.0 x))))) 1.0)
56.0ms
(* (/ 4.0 (/ 2.0 (* a c))) (/ (/ 1 (- (- b) (sqrt (- (* b b) (* (* 4.0 a) c))))) a))
Rules
5899×times-frac
5816×*-un-lft-identity
5681×add-sqr-sqrt
3497×add-cube-cbrt
2706×add-exp-log
1750×add-cbrt-cube
1310×associate-*r*
988×pow1
877×flip--
876×flip3--
872×sqrt-prod
846×prod-exp
841×add-log-exp
828×div-exp
821×difference-of-squares
742×associate-*l/
737×associate-/l*
711×unpow-prod-down distribute-lft-out--
582×cbrt-prod
555×frac-times
511×associate-*l*
488×sqrt-div
478×associate-/r*
463×cube-prod
433×distribute-lft-out
418×frac-add
416×cbrt-undiv
393×cbrt-unprod
361×div-inv
334×associate-*r/
320×pow-exp
287×distribute-rgt-neg-in
281×associate-/r/
235×pow-to-exp
229×unswap-sqr
223×sqr-pow
212×flip-+
211×flip3-+
192×pow-prod-down
145×log-prod
117×sub-neg
116×associate-/l/
111×clear-num frac-2neg
110×log-div
109×*-commutative
99×diff-log
93×cbrt-div
89×pow1/3
86×unpow3 cube-mult
85×cos-mult
81×exp-prod
74×sum-log
72×log-pow
69×exp-diff
49×div-sub swap-sqr
47×1-exp
46×+-commutative
45×distribute-rgt-in distribute-lft-in
41×rec-exp
39×pow-unpow
34×neg-sub0
33×pow1/2 associate-+l- sqrt-pow1
31×frac-sub
30×rem-sqrt-square
28×unpow2
27×distribute-lft-neg-in
23×neg-log
21×associate--l+ rem-log-exp
20×tan-quot
19×associate--r+ pow-pow
18×pow-prod-up pow-sqr
17×associate--l- cos-diff associate-+r+
15×sin-diff
14×sin-mult
12×pow-plus distribute-rgt-out rem-cbrt-cube
11×cos-sum pow2
10×sin-cos-mult acos-asin exp-sum
neg-mul-1
cube-div distribute-frac-neg
rem-cube-cbrt rem-exp-log distribute-rgt-neg-out
un-div-inv pow-flip associate--r-
inv-pow associate-+r- sin-sum
acos-neg
difference-cubes associate-+l+ distribute-rgt-out-- distribute-neg-frac
sin-neg distribute-lft1-in unpow1/3 unsub-neg sub-div asin-acos
sqrt-unprod tanh-undef sqr-cos sum-cubes exp-to-pow tanh-def

localize2.2s (0.4%)

bsearch586.0ms (0.1%)

end1.0ms (0.0%)